
Cheddar News doesn't look like your uncle's cable news. The set is a closed-floor newsroom, cameras glide between standing desks, anchors talk like they're briefing a colleague. It's built for a younger audience: fast cuts, on-screen data bars, a heavy tilt toward business, tech, markets. Watching Cheddar News live means earnings reports, crypto updates, antitrust deep-dives. The channel launched as a digital-first experiment, still feels more Twitch than NBC. That works. Midday block leans into stock analysis with actual tickers, less shouting, more chart-reading. Some segments feel too glossy, the startup-speak grates, but production has a clarity legacy news struggles with. To watch Cheddar News online is to see a legitimate alternative to political screaming. This is not a typical News tv United States offering, it's leaner, younger, focused on the economy. Not political punditry. Not for everyone, but it knows its lane.
